Frozen in Time: Mummies Forever
Frozen in Time: Mummies Forever
(2001)
Documentary
Videos
Photos
Features
Related Articles
Interviews
Forums
Get a Poster at
Synopsis:
Documentary featuring mummies from around the world. In Europe, the program visits a man who transformed his house into a showcase for his collection of over 100 preserved bodies, skulls and "trophy heads." In St. Louis, viewers take a peek into the crypt of a man called "Uncle Joe," whose family preserved him under glass over one hundred years ago. In the English seaside town of St. Bees, archaeologists reveal how they stumbled upon the grave of a medieval knight, whose organs are still intact and whose blood still flows. The program also chronicles a murder investigation where a young woman's dried remains were found in a barrel in Jericho, New York. Detectives used the information from her DNA and x-rays to catch her killer.
